[0031] Below in conjunction with the accompanying drawings, the specific embodiments of the present invention will be described in detail.

[0032] Such as figure 1 As shown, in order to realize the display of pictures, the existing digital display terminal main control chip includes not only CPU, but also image decoder, SDRAM controller, LCD display control, and image scaler module. Under this architecture, after the image decoder is decoded, to realize the movement of the enlarged image, the CPU first needs to take out the area to be enlarged from the SDRAM through the SDRAM controller, and then enlarge the extracted image area to the size of the display screen through the image scaler, and finally Sent to the LCD controller for LCD display. This process is inefficient because it involves a lot of data movement such as data extraction and full screen data refresh.

Abstract

The invention discloses a device and a method for amplifying image translation display. The device comprises a CPU, an LCD controller, an SDRAM controller, a band source destination windowing image scaler, an image scaler, an SDRAM and an LCD display screen. The invention also discloses the method for amplifying the image translation display, which comprises the following steps that: the CPU setsa source windowing address generator and a destination windowing address generator, starts the image scaler to implement scaling processing of images, writes the processed data into the SDRAM, and finally displays the data through an LCD display. The device and the method greatly reduce the read-write quantity of the data, save the bandwidth of the SDRAM, improve the display speed, and implement horizontal smooth movement of the amplified images, thereby achieving higher performance with lower cost.

technical field [0001] The invention relates to a digital display terminal, in particular to a device and method for realizing horizontal movement of a digital image. Background technique [0002] Since the digital display terminal has many advantages that the analog display terminal does not have, it is popular in more and more application fields. For example, digital images used in digital display terminals can be processed with special effects such as zooming in, zooming out, and image enhancement before being output for display. However, for the horizontal movement displayed by the enlarged image, in products currently on the market such as digital photo frames, it can be found that when moving the enlarged image, the movement in the horizontal direction will obviously feel frustrated and not as smooth as the vertical movement.
